Pankaj Gupta | e55f6c4 | 2020-12-09 14:02:39 +0530 | [diff] [blame] | 1 | # |
| 2 | # Copyright 2018-2020 NXP |
Chris Kay | faab748 | 2025-01-13 15:57:32 +0000 | [diff] [blame] | 3 | # Copyright (c) 2025, Arm Limited and Contributors. All rights reserved. |
Pankaj Gupta | e55f6c4 | 2020-12-09 14:02:39 +0530 | [diff] [blame] | 4 | # |
| 5 | # SPDX-License-Identifier: BSD-3-Clause |
| 6 | # |
| 7 | # |
| 8 | |
Chris Kay | faab748 | 2025-01-13 15:57:32 +0000 | [diff] [blame] | 9 | CREATE_PBL ?= ${CREATE_PBL_TOOL_PATH}/create_pbl$(.exe) |
| 10 | BYTE_SWAP ?= ${CREATE_PBL_TOOL_PATH}/byte_swap$(.exe) |
Pankaj Gupta | e55f6c4 | 2020-12-09 14:02:39 +0530 | [diff] [blame] | 11 | |
| 12 | HOST_GCC := gcc |
| 13 | |
| 14 | #SWAP is required for Chassis 2 platforms - LS102, ls1043 and ls1046 for QSPI |
| 15 | ifeq (${SOC},ls1046a) |
| 16 | SOC_NUM := 1046a |
| 17 | SWAP = 1 |
| 18 | CH = 2 |
| 19 | else ifeq (${SOC},ls1043a) |
| 20 | SOC_NUM := 1043a |
| 21 | SWAP = 1 |
| 22 | CH = 2 |
| 23 | else ifeq (${SOC},ls1012a) |
| 24 | SOC_NUM := 1012a |
| 25 | SWAP = 1 |
| 26 | CH = 2 |
| 27 | else ifeq (${SOC},ls1088a) |
| 28 | SOC_NUM := 1088a |
| 29 | CH = 3 |
| 30 | else ifeq (${SOC},ls2088a) |
| 31 | SOC_NUM := 2088a |
| 32 | CH = 3 |
| 33 | else ifeq (${SOC},lx2160a) |
| 34 | SOC_NUM := 2160a |
| 35 | CH = 3 |
| 36 | else ifeq (${SOC},ls1028a) |
| 37 | SOC_NUM := 1028a |
| 38 | CH = 3 |
| 39 | else |
| 40 | $(error "Check SOC Not defined in create_pbl.mk.") |
| 41 | endif |
| 42 | |
| 43 | ifeq (${CH},2) |
| 44 | |
| 45 | include ${CREATE_PBL_TOOL_PATH}/pbl_ch2.mk |
| 46 | |
| 47 | endif #CH2 |
| 48 | |
| 49 | ifeq (${CH},3) |
| 50 | |
| 51 | include ${CREATE_PBL_TOOL_PATH}/pbl_ch3.mk |
| 52 | |
| 53 | endif #CH3 |